We finally know the opening match ups at Blizzcon for the Overwatch World Cup

South Korea and the United States will take each other on in the first round!

After four weeks of qualifications let us know which eight teams would be headed to Blizzcon, Blizzard finally released the bracket details what the first round of matches would be for the 2017 Overwatch World Cup.

Most interesting among these match ups is the fact that two of the world’s highest seeded team, North America and South Korea, will play each other in round number one. It’s odd to see one of the most anticipated and hoped for clashes of the entire tournament in the first round, but it is a good way to guarantee that both teams meet each other.

On the other side of the bracket, one of the tournament favorites, Sweden, will be taking on a United Kingdom team that surprised everyone with their clean and precise play, coming out on top of their Group without dropping a single map.

On that same side of the bracket, China and France, both incredibly strong teams, will be taking each other on as well. The final match up will be between two teams that came into their groups as slight underdogs as Canada takes on Australia.

These matches will be played in Anaheim, California at Blizzard’s annual Blizzcon Convention on November 3rd and 4th.
